Types of Concrete Cracks
Cracks fall into a few common categories, each with different implications for a structure’s stability. Learning these types makes it easier to spot problems early and choose the right response.
Hairline vs. Structural Cracks — What’s the Difference?
Hairline cracks are usually under 1/8 inch wide and often result from shrinkage as concrete cures. Alone, a few hairline cracks aren’t usually dangerous, but clustered patterns or many recurring hairlines can point to problems. Structural cracks are wider and more serious — they may reflect foundation settlement or shifting soils and often need prompt professional attention to stop further damage.
Common Causes: Settlement, Crazing, and Environmental Factors
Cracks form for different reasons. Settlement cracks happen when the soil beneath concrete moves or compacts unevenly, often because of moisture changes or poor compaction. Crazing looks like a spiderweb of fine surface lines and typically stems from rapid drying or poor curing. Weather swings, freeze‑thaw cycles, and thermal movement can worsen these issues over time and lead to more significant damage if not addressed.
Assessing the Severity of Small Concrete Cracks
Knowing how serious a crack is helps you choose the right fix. Simple checks and short-term monitoring can save time and money.
What Measurements Suggest a Serious Crack?
Measure both width and depth. Cracks wider than 1/8 inch, or those that show movement (getting longer or wider), are more likely to signal structural problems. Take photos and keep a dated record so you can compare changes over time — that’s one of the best ways to tell if a crack is stable or worsening.
When to Monitor vs. When to Call a Pro
If a crack is small, stable, and not causing functional issues, monitoring it may be sufficient. But seek professional help if the crack grows, repeats in the same area, or appears with warning signs like doors or windows that stick, visible wall or floor slopes, or multiple new cracks. Early professional assessment can prevent more extensive—and more expensive—repairs.
Effective Concrete Crack Repair Options
Repair choice depends on the crack’s type, width, and location. Below are common methods professionals use and when each makes sense.
Epoxy vs. Polyurethane Injection: How They Work
Epoxy injection fills and bonds a crack with a rigid adhesive, restoring structural continuity — a good choice for cracks that need strength. Polyurethane injection uses a flexible foam that expands to fill gaps and resists water intrusion, which is better where movement or moisture is a concern. Both are effective when matched to the crack’s behavior and site conditions.
DIY Repairs vs. Hiring Professionals — Pros and Cons
DIY fixes can be cost‑effective for simple, cosmetic cracks, but they may not address underlying causes. Professional services cost more up front but provide expertise, proper diagnostics, and durable materials. Choose DIY only for minor, non‑structural issues and call a pro when cracks are wide, active, or tied to foundation or drainage problems.
How Foundation Repair Services Address Structural Cracks
Foundation cracks can threaten a building’s stability. Specialists look for root causes and use targeted repairs to restore safety and function.
Warning Signs That Small Cracks May Indicate Foundation Damage
Signs to watch for include cracks that widen over time, doors or windows that no longer fit correctly, uneven or sloping floors, and multiple cracks in foundation walls. If you see any of these, contact a foundation repair specialist for a professional inspection.
How Professionals Diagnose and Fix Foundation Cracks
Pros combine visual inspection with diagnostic tools—such as level measurements and soil or moisture tests—to find the underlying cause. Repairs might include underpinning to stabilize the foundation, installing drainage or waterproofing to control water around the foundation, or targeted crack injections and wall reinforcements depending on the diagnosis.
Preventative Steps to Reduce Future Concrete Cracks
Preventing cracks is usually less expensive than repairing them. Thoughtful installation and routine care can greatly extend the life of concrete surfaces.
Why Proper Installation and Good Drainage Matter
Correct mix design, adequate curing, and proper reinforcement reduce shrinkage and cracking. Good grading and drainage around concrete prevent water‑related soil movement that often leads to settlement cracks. Addressing these basics during installation and landscaping reduces long‑term risk.
Maintenance Practices That Extend Concrete Life
Simple maintenance keeps concrete functioning longer:
- Routine Inspections: Check surfaces periodically and note any new or changing cracks.
- Sealing: Apply sealants where appropriate to block moisture and resist freeze‑thaw damage.
- Cleaning: Remove dirt, debris, and stains so surfaces don’t degrade prematurely.
Following these steps helps homeowners protect their concrete and avoid costly repairs down the road.
